(In Uganda) Tragic Mubende Bus Crash Sparks School Safety Concerns


A devastating road accident in Mubende, Uganda, has gripped the nation after a bus carrying pupils from Day Star Primary School in Makindye overturned at 5:30 AM on August 3, 2025, in Kagavu along the Mubende–Kampala Road in Zigoti, Mityana District. The crash claimed the lives of two pupils and left 11 others injured. Authorities report that the driver, who was returning from a school tour in Kasese, allegedly fell asleep at the wheel, causing the tragedy.

The incident has sparked widespread concern, prompting calls for enhanced safety measures for school trips. Authorities are urging schools to avoid long return journeys, ensure vehicle roadworthiness, conduct alcohol tests for drivers, and collaborate with @PoliceUg to vet transport companies.
